Decoding the unpredictable nature: AI in predicting and analyzing Climate Change

Climate change is as unpredictable as it is destructive. It encompasses numerous variables and factors that make it hard to monitor and track the ongoing changes. But this is where AI stands strong. It can predict and model climate changes accurately using Machine Learning algorithms. Through AI, we can now access more precise predictions on issues such as temperature, precipitation levels, wind patterns, and natural disasters.

Climate action through data: AI's contribution to Industry and Circular Economies

Businesses and industries around the world generate significant emissions that contribute to global warming. AI can streamline industrial processes to reduce carbon emissions and waste. It can optimize logistics and supply chains, reducing geographical displacement and wastage of resources. Furthermore, AI's deep learning can be applied to create circular economies that are more sustainable and resilient to environmental changes.

Preserving biodiversity: AI in conservation and ecological management

Climate change poses a profound threat to the earth's biodiversity. Rising global temperatures disrupt the delicate ecological balance, causing habitats to disappear and species to become extinct. AI can play a pivotal role in biodiversity conservation. It enables scientists to monitor endangered species, track migration patterns, and identify changes in population sizes.

AI and Renewable energy: A partnership for a greener future

A pivotal strategy in combating climate change is the transition to renewable energy sources. Smart grid technologies powered by AI can manage and distribute renewable energies more efficiently. AI systems can predict demands, optimize distributions, and identify malfunctions in renewable energy facilities, such as wind turbines and solar panels.
